Kyiv region to drastically rise rent for idle farm land

1 min read

Kyiv, September 15 (Interfax-Ukraine) – Kyiv region's authorities are initiating a drastic rise in the rent for agricultural land that is lying fallow," head of Kyiv Regional Administration Anatoliy Prysiazhniuk said.

"They will have to pay more – up to 12% (of the sum fixed through pecuniary valuation), while today some pay a mere 0.5%," he said at a press conference at Interfax-Ukraine in Kyiv on Wednesday.

Re-assessment of the region's land is currently under way, he added.

Prysiazhniuk noted that businessmen were actively buying and leasing land in Kyiv region several years ago, hoping for its high liquidity and a further increase in value. The authorities will be pressing for the return of that land to agricultural use again, he said.
